Lennart Poettering <mzerqung at 0pointer.de> writes:

> [...]  essentially boils down to "I hate change". Which is an OK
> opinion to have, but certainly not four Fedora, where the four Fs
> mean "Freedom, Friends, Features, First". The "First" indicates that
> we should be pioneers, and *not* the guys who never change because
> we are deeply suspicous of any change that is against "our
> tradition".  [...]

It's tempting to carry this argument too far.  We can be first with
good new ideas; first with experimental stuff; first with additions.
We need not be first with bad ideas (and discussions here are a way of
figuring out good from bad, let's not beg the question).  We also need
not be first when it comes to subtraction of functionality.
